What Features Should You Consider in a Pilates DVD for Toning Legs?
When selecting a Pilates DVD for toning legs, consider the following features:
- Instructor Experience: The experience level of the instructor can greatly influence the quality of the workout. A well-experienced instructor can provide clear guidance, modify exercises for different skill levels, and ensure proper form to prevent injury.
- Level of Difficulty: It’s important to choose a DVD that matches your fitness level. Some DVDs cater to beginners, while others may be more suitable for advanced practitioners; selecting the right level ensures that you can perform the exercises safely and effectively.
- Focus on Leg Toning: Look for DVDs specifically designed to target the legs, featuring exercises that emphasize the quadriceps, hamstrings, calves, and glutes. A focused approach will yield better results in toning and strengthening those areas.
- Duration of Workouts: The length of the workouts can impact your ability to fit them into your schedule. DVDs offering a variety of workout lengths, such as short sessions for quick workouts or longer sessions for more comprehensive routines, provide flexibility to suit your lifestyle.
- Equipment Requirements: Some Pilates workouts may require additional equipment, such as a mat, resistance bands, or small weights. Make sure to check what is needed and ensure that you have the necessary items on hand to fully participate in the exercises.
- Variety of Exercises: A DVD that includes a range of exercises can keep your workouts engaging and prevent boredom. Look for ones that incorporate different movements and techniques, allowing for a well-rounded approach to leg toning.
- Visual and Audio Quality: High-quality video and audio can enhance your workout experience. Clear visuals help in understanding the movements, while good audio ensures you can hear instructions and cues without distraction.

What Are the Key Benefits of Pilates for Leg Toning?
The key benefits of Pilates for leg toning include improved muscle strength, enhanced flexibility, and better posture.
- Improved Muscle Strength: Pilates focuses on controlled movements that target specific muscle groups, including the legs. By using resistance and body weight, Pilates helps build lean muscle mass, particularly in the quadriceps, hamstrings, and calves, leading to stronger legs.
- Enhanced Flexibility: The stretching components of Pilates exercises promote greater flexibility in the leg muscles and joints. Improved flexibility not only helps in achieving a full range of motion but also reduces the risk of injuries during physical activities.
- Better Posture: Pilates emphasizes core strength and alignment, which are essential for maintaining good posture. A strong core stabilizes the pelvis and spine, leading to better alignment of the legs and reducing strain on muscles during daily activities.
- Increased Body Awareness: Pilates encourages mindfulness and awareness of body movements, which can enhance coordination and balance. This increased awareness helps individuals engage the correct muscles during leg exercises, making workouts more effective.
- Low Impact on Joints: Pilates is a low-impact exercise method, making it suitable for people of all fitness levels, including those with joint concerns. The gentle nature of the workouts allows for toning the legs without excessive strain, promoting safe and effective muscle conditioning.
